需要一些有关将 SQL-Express 2012 与旧数据库软件结合使用的信息

需要一些有关将 SQL-Express 2012 与旧数据库软件结合使用的信息

我有一个朋友,他多年来一直使用一款不再受支持的旧软件来经营公司。原来的软件供应商不再营业,而收购他们的人只转向云托管。

他们上次遇到问题是 3 或 4 年前,我找到了一位技术人员,他知道如何让他们使用 SQL Express 2005(或 2008,现在不确定)在 Windows 7 上运行

由于最近的病毒问题,他们无法访问该数据库。我保留了 Windows 7 操作系统,但无法重新连接数据库,因为他们不再有该软件的安装 CD 有没有人对如何最好地手动重新启用/重新连接数据库有什么建议?

我被告知必须使用 regsvr32 来激活几个 dll(OCX 等),但仍然不行。

这是一家非常小的企业,他们可能很多年都不会在这里了,他们无法负担一个新的价值数千美元的应用程序。如果不是因为病毒,他们之前的工作都很好。他们所有的备份都还在这里,但格式是“.bak”,而不是 mdf/ldf 文件。如果没有安装程序,我不知道如何重新注册所需的 dll。他们早就处理掉了所有的 CD,3 年前进行的最后几次更新都是下载,当然也消失了。

我能说的最好的方法是在 Windows 7 x64 上使用 SQL Express 2005。MS 建议现在只使用 SQL Express 2012,但我不确定命令是否能正常工作,现在至少有 3 个版本的 SQL Express 2012(高级版等)。是否有一种简单的方法可以将数据文件导入 2012,还是我应该将 SQL 2005 或 2008 放到 Win7 x64 上?或者最糟糕的情况是,哪个程序最适合进行原始数据导入,因为这些文件包含他们所有的应收账款,没有这些文件,他们就不知道谁欠了什么。

任何帮助均感激不尽。

相关内容